Aeroprobe Corporation has introduced its next generation Micro Air Data System, the μADS 2.0. The new 2.0 version provides increased control and stability of unmanned air vehicles and also helps achieve optimal fuel efficiency.

The μADS 2.0 utilizes microprocessors and the latest in miniaturized high-reliability pressure sensors, to make it one of the smallest and most accurate air data systems on the market.

“Our newest micro air data system will allow UAVs to reap the stability and endurance benefits of real-time air data measurement,” said Nanci Hardwick, Chief Executive Officer for Aeroprobe Corporation. “The integration of GPS/INS with AoA, AoS, airspeed and altitude in one compact package positions Aeroprobe as a technological leader, delivering compelling and strategic solutions to our customers in the scientific research, defense, and commercial industries. Aeroprobe is committed to providing reliable and innovative enhancements to our product lines, and the μADC V2.0 is a great example of that.”

With the μADS 2.0, even the smallest UAVs are able to provide real-time air data measurements to a flight controller. At less than 200g, depending on options selected, the μADC V2.0 can function as an air data computational device, or can be easily configured for use in Underwater Unmanned Vehicles when ordered with wet/wet pressure sensors.
